Ingredients for Spiced Carrots with Whipped Feta
To make spiced carrots with whipped feta, you’ll need just a few simple ingredients. But don’t let the simplicity fool you – these ingredients combine to create something extraordinary.
| Ingredient | Quantity |
|---|---|
| Carrots (peeled and cut) | 4 large carrots |
| Olive oil | 2 tablespoons |
| Ground cumin | 1 teaspoon |
| Ground coriander | 1 teaspoon |
| Paprika | 1 teaspoon |
| Salt | ½ teaspoon |
| Freshly ground black pepper | ¼ teaspoon |
| Feta cheese (crumbled) | ½ cup |
| Greek yogurt | ¼ cup |
| Lemon juice | 1 tablespoon |
| Fresh parsley (chopped) | 2 tablespoons |
Key Notes on Ingredients
- Carrots: You can use regular carrots or heirloom varieties for a unique twist. The size of the carrots doesn’t matter much, but it’s essential to cut them into uniform pieces to ensure even roasting.
- Feta: If you’re not a fan of traditional feta, you can opt for a sheep’s milk or goat’s milk version. These alternatives will still provide that tangy creaminess but with a different flavor profile.
- Greek Yogurt: This adds a creamy texture to the whipped feta and helps it achieve that smooth, spreadable consistency.
How to Make Spiced Carrots with Whipped Feta: Step-by-Step Guide
Step 1 – Roast the Carrots
Roasting carrots brings out their natural sweetness and makes them tender with a slight caramelization. Here’s how to get it just right:
-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
- Prepare the carrots by peeling them and cutting them into bite-sized pieces, ensuring they’re roughly the same size for even cooking.
- In a large mixing bowl, toss the carrots with olive oil, ground cumin, ground coriander, paprika, salt, and freshly ground black pepper. Make sure every piece is evenly coated with the spices and oil.
- Spread the carrots on a baking sheet in a single layer. This helps them roast evenly and develop that lovely caramelization.
- Roast in the preheated oven for 20-25 minutes, or until they’re fork-tender and slightly golden around the edges. You can flip the carrots halfway through the roasting time to ensure they cook evenly.
Step 2 – Prepare the Whipped Feta
While the carrots are roasting, it’s time to make the whipped feta. This part is quick and easy:
- In a food processor, combine crumbled feta cheese, Greek yogurt, and lemon juice.
- Blend the ingredients until smooth and creamy. You may need to scrape down the sides of the bowl to ensure everything is well incorporated. If the mixture seems too thick, add a bit more yogurt until it reaches a spreadable consistency.
- Taste the whipped feta and adjust the seasoning if needed. You can add a little extra lemon juice for tanginess or a pinch of salt for more flavor.
Step 3 – Assemble the Dish
Once the carrots are roasted to perfection, it’s time to assemble the dish:
- Transfer the roasted carrots to a serving platter.
- Spoon the whipped feta onto the carrots, spreading it evenly over the top. You want each carrot to have a bit of that creamy goodness.
- Garnish with fresh parsley to add a pop of color and freshness. For an extra touch of flavor, drizzle a little olive oil over the top.
Pro Tip:
For a bit of extra flavor and richness, consider drizzling a little bit of balsamic glaze over the finished dish. The sweet, tangy glaze pairs wonderfully with the roasted carrots and whipped feta.
Flavor Variations and Substitutes
Add Some Heat
If you love a bit of spice, you can kick up the heat by adding a pinch of cayenne pepper or a drizzle of chili oil over the finished dish. This adds a subtle fiery heat that pairs perfectly with the creamy feta.
Vegan Version
For those following a plant-based diet, it’s easy to adapt this recipe. Simply replace the whipped feta with a dairy-free alternative, such as cashew cream or vegan feta. These alternatives provide the same creamy texture and tangy flavor, making the dish just as satisfying.
Herb Variations
While parsley is a classic garnish, you can experiment with other herbs for different flavor profiles. Fresh mint or dill would pair beautifully with the carrots and whipped feta, adding a refreshing, herbaceous twist.
Tips for the Best Spiced Carrots with Whipped Feta
Roasting Tips
- Don’t overcrowd the pan – Make sure there’s enough space between each carrot so that they roast properly. Overcrowding can cause the carrots to steam instead of roast, preventing that delicious caramelized texture.
- Uniform size – Cutting the carrots into even pieces ensures they cook at the same rate and guarantees that every bite is as tender as the next.

FAQs About Spiced Carrots with Whipped Feta
1. Can I use other vegetables instead of carrots?
Absolutely! You can swap out carrots for other root vegetables like parsnips, sweet potatoes, or even beets. These vegetables will still roast beautifully and complement the whipped feta, offering their own unique flavors.
2. How long will leftovers last?
Leftovers can be stored in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days. To reheat, simply place the carrots in the oven at 350°F (175°C) for about 10-15 minutes to warm them up. You can also reheat in the microwave, but the oven will help maintain their roasted texture.
3. Can I make the whipped feta in advance?
Yes! The whipped feta can easily be made ahead of time. Prepare it a day before, and store it in the fridge. Just give it a quick stir before serving to bring back its creamy consistency.
4. Is this recipe gluten-free?
Yes, spiced carrots with whipped feta is naturally gluten-free. As long as you use certified gluten-free feta and yogurt, it’s safe for anyone following a gluten-free diet.
5. Can I make this dish vegan?
Yes, you can make this dish vegan by substituting the feta with a vegan feta cheese or cashew cream for the whipped feta. These alternatives will provide a similar creamy, tangy flavor while keeping the dish plant-based.
6. Can I add more spices to this dish?
Definitely! If you like a bit of heat, try adding cayenne pepper, chili flakes, or smoked paprika. You can also experiment with other spices like turmeric or ground cinnamon to add a different flavor profile.
